# Ordoor
Ordoor is an **unofficial** [game engine recreation](https://en.wikipedia.org/wiki/Game_engine_recreation)
of the classic game from 1998, [Warhammer 40,000: Chaos Gate](https://en.wikipedia.org/wiki/Warhammer_40,000:_Chaos_Gate)

## Current status
Some of the original file formats are either partially or fully decoded. Maps,
menus, and most visual data can be rendered pixel-perfect. Sound can be played
(with a preprocessing step). Some UI tookit work is done. No game mechanics are
implemented yet.

## Building from source
I'm writing code in Go at the moment, so you'll need to have a Go runtime
installed on your system:
```
$ go version
go version go1.14 linux/amd64
```
In addition, you'll also need the following packages installed, at least in
Debian:
```
# apt install libx11-dev libxcursor-dev mesa-common-dev libxrandr-dev \
libxinerama-dev libgl1-mesa-dev libxi-dev libasound2-dev mpv ffmpeg
```
You can then run `make all` in the source tree to get the binaries that are
present at the moment.
Place your WH40K: Chaos Gate installation in `./orig` to benefit from automatic
path defaults. Otherwise, point to it with `-game-path`
The `view-map` binary attempts to render a map, and is the current focus of
effort. Once I can render a whole map, including pre-placed characters (cultist
scum), things can start to get more interesting.
Current status: almost pixel-perfect map rendering. Static objects (four per map
coordinate: floor, centre, left, and right) are rendered fine, and each Z level
looks good. There are a few minor artifacts here and there.
Characters and animations aren't touched at all yet. Rendering performance is
poor. No gameplay, no campaign logic. Interaction with the play area is minimal
and limited to pan, zoom, and click for basic console output.

## Sound
Sound is in the very early stages. Chaos Gate uses ADPCM WAV files, which are a
pain to play in Go, so for now, a preprocessing step that converts them to .ogg
is used instead. To create ./orig/Wav/*.wav.ogg, run:
```
# apt install ffmpeg
$ ./scripts/convert-wav ./orig/Wav
```
As with video playback, the ambition is to *eventually* remove this dependency
and operate on the unmodified files instead.
## Miscellany
"Mission Setup" includes information about available squad types
From EquipDef.cpp Dumo: CEquipment we learn the following object types:
0. DELETED
1. WEAPON
2. GRENADE
3. MEDIPACK
4. SCANNER
5. GENESEED
6. CLIP
7. DOOR KEY
8. DOOR KEY
9. DOOR KEY
10. DOOR KEY
And we learn they can be "on"....
0. CHARACTER
1. VEHICLE
2. CANISTER
